导语:在TP钱包等多链钱包中,币价不显示往往不是单一技术故障,而是价格发现体系、网络升级、与合约监控等多因素共同作用的结果。
一、数字支付系统角度的价格显示缺失原因

- 钱包作为支付入口的设计并非以价格为核心服务,部分代币在钱包内仅作为余额显示,缺少直接的交易入口或市场对接,导致价格字段往往来自外部市场数据源,若数据源不可用,价格就会缺失。
- 价格数据源受限于接入的交易所和接口,若对接的交易所或价格源不稳定、请求频次受限、或出现跨链映射错误,价格会延迟或缺失。
- 流动性不足的代币更易出现价格不可得的情况,因为没有活跃交易就缺乏合理的市场价。
二、代币升级对价格显示的影响

- 升级往往伴随新合约地址和符号的变更,旧地址的价格索引可能失效,需要重新绑定或等待数据源更新,才会恢复价格显示。
- 代币从一种标准向另一种标准迁移时需完成红绿灯式兼容与桥接,期间价格信息可能处于不可用状态。
- 升级过程中的信息推送、事件日志变动,可能引发钱包端重新计算资产映射和价格映射,短期内价格显示会中断。
三、便捷支付安全对价格显示的影响
- 出于防欺诈和用户资产安全的考虑,钱包端可能更加谨慎地展示价格,尤其是对新币或高波动性代币,若价格数据源存在异常,UI 可能选择隐藏价格以避免误导。
- 安全策略还包括对价格源的白名单、阈值设定和数据源多源冗余,若某源异常将自动降级显示或不显示价格。
四、合约监控与数据源的可靠性
- 价格往往来自链上或链下的价格预言机与交易所数据混合的结果,智能合约层的监控机制会对错价、错标记和闪崩事件进行报警,必要时扣留显示或发出告警。
- 持续的合约审计与监控能提升价格数据的可信度,但短期内会有因数据源不一致而导致的价格缺失。
五、金融科技在价格发现中的作用
- 金融科技通过多源聚合、缓存与去中心化数据市场,提升价格数据的可用性和鲁棒性,钱包端若仅单源价格,容易出现断层。
- 融合跨链价格指数、稳定币锚定和延伸的数据服务,可以降低单点故障对价格显示的影响。
六、状态通道对价格信息的影响
- 状态通道等离线/半离线结算模式有助于提高交易吞吐与低成本,但价格变动的最终结算却需要回到链上或主观的价格源,离线阶段价格显示可能不同步。
- 如果用户在状态通道里执行操作,钱包可能延迟显示价格,直到通道状态被确认或更新。
七、结论与对策
- 对用户而言:确认代币是否具备稳定价格源、检查网络连接与钱包版本、等待数据源同步后再进行跨链操作;如价格长期缺失,尝试切换到支持的主流代币并关注官方公告。
- 对开发方与数据源提供商而言:加强多源对接、提升刷新频次、对低流动性代币给出明确的价格可用性指示、在升级事件中提供清晰的映射和迁移指南。
- 对行业而言:建立统一的价格可用性标准,推动跨钱包的价格数据互操作性,以提高用户对数字资产的信任度。
评论
CryptoNova
这篇分析把价格不显示的原因讲得很清晰,尤其是价格源与代币升级之间的关系。
夜雨下的狗熊
实际操作中我遇到过没有价格的代币,文中建议的排查步骤很实用。
MingLee
状态通道对价格显示的影响我原来没想清楚,值得一读。
TechGuru42
对于金融科技在价格发现中的作用有独到见解,赞!
小雪
希望钱包团队能持续完善价格源接入和更新频次。